Supported Applications

The Omega BCM-2 Series Bridge Completion Module is designed to complete strain gage bridge circuits where instrumentation does not include built-in bridge completion resistors or 'dummy' gages. The module employs metal-foil resistance elements bonded to a dense ceramic substrate, with thermal expansion matched to minimize temperature effects.

Documented applications for the series include:

  • Quarter-bridge strain gage circuits
  • Half-bridge strain gage circuits of any resistance value
  • 120 Ω or 350 Ω three-wire quarter-bridge circuits (BCM-2-350R)

Operating Conditions & Performance

The BCM-2 Series operates within an ambient temperature range of -45 °C to +120 °C [-50 °F to +250 °F]. The specified process operating temperature is -18 °C to +95 °C [0 °F to +200 °F].

Resistance elements are processed to match the thermal expansion coefficient of the ceramic, resulting in a low resistance temperature coefficient. Over the range from -18 °C to +95 °C [0 °F to +200 °F], this is equivalent to ±0.27 με/°C [±0.15 με/°F] for half-bridge circuits and ±0.63 με/°C [±0.35 με/°F] for dummy gages.

Excitation voltage limits vary by configuration:

  • D120 Configuration: Recommended 0.5 V to 15 V; Maximum 20 V
  • D350 Configuration: Recommended 0.5 V to 25 V; Maximum 35 V

Configuration Options

The series is available in the BCM-2-120R and BCM-2-350R models, providing specific resistance values for bridge completion.

  • BCM-2-350R: Provides a precision 350 Ω half bridge as well as 120 Ω and 350 Ω dummy gages. Recommended for use with half-bridge strain gage circuits of any resistance value, or with 120 Ω or 350 Ω three-wire quarter-bridge circuits.
  • Dimensions: 25 mm x 25 mm x 5 mm [1 in x 1 in x 0.2 in] (including foam tape).
  • Weight: 6 g
  • Housing Material: Rugged aluminum overlay.
  • Electrical Connection: Tinned, heavy copper terminals for leadwires up to 0.64 mm diameter [22-gage].

The module is covered with a special environmental protection system ensuring long-term stability. A rugged aluminum overlay, embossed with a wiring diagram for easy terminal identification, affords additional protection; in many applications no supplementary environmental protection is required.

what are the power supply requirements for this module? how come there is no specification sheet or manual available for this product?

Asked by: serg10
There is no power specification for the BCM-2. The is simply a bridge completion circuit for use with strain gages. The excitation voltage applied to the P+ and P- terminal depends on the maximum allowable excitation of the particular strain gage you are using with the BCM-2. This value varies with the size and resistance of the strain gages

If one wanted to shunt calibrate one of these devices, which terminals should the shunt resistor be placed?

Asked by: Wyman
Thank you for your inquiry, shunt calibration is usually connected across the negative excitation and the negative output terminals
